Kohli and Sharma’s Underperformance Expected: Gavaskar

Virat Kohli and Rohit Sharma’s disappointing performance in India’s first ODI against Australia in Perth came as no surprise to cricket legend Sunil Gavaskar. The veteran duo, returning after a seven-month international hiatus, struggled on the bouncy Australian pitch. Rohit managed only eight runs before falling, while Kohli scored a duck off just eight balls. India ultimately lost the match by seven wickets, trailing the three-match series 1-0.

Playing After Extended Break Proves Challenging

Gavaskar attributed their struggles to the significant gap from competitive international cricket, noting that both players hadn’t featured in such matches since June following the IPL. “They were playing on probably the bounciest pitch in Australia,” Gavaskar explained on India Today. The challenging conditions posed difficulties not only for the senior batsmen but also for regularly playing international cricketers like Shubman Gill and Shreyas Iyer, he added. At 38 and 36 years old respectively, adjusting to high-paced international cricket after months away proved demanding.

Expected Return to Form Soon

Despite the opening loss, Gavaskar remains optimistic about India’s chances and the veterans’ prospects. He believes the more the experienced pair plays and practices, the quicker they’ll regain their rhythm and confidence. “Once they are back among the runs, India’s total will be 300, 300-plus,” Gavaskar predicted. He emphasized that India remains a formidable team capable of winning tournaments, suggesting that Kohli and Sharma will likely score significantly in the upcoming matches as they adapt to international competition again.
